Georgena is learning new skills!

Georgena (L) has encountered challenges in finding permanent employment and was eager to delve into the Career Transition Assistance (CTA) Program with guidance from Designer Life Facilitator Ramesh.

Georgena has a forklift licence and prior experience in the cleaning sector, so Ramesh is keen to help leverage her existing skill set to explore new opportunities in her local area.

The CTA program aims to support individuals aged 45 and over by providing assistance in updating digital and workplace skills, boosting confidence, and mastering the process of applying for jobs online. In addition to refining job search strategies and tailoring job applications, the program will empower Georgena to recognise her existing skills and craft a personalised Career Pathway Plan.
